What is the role?
As a Structural/Mechanical Engineer, you are responsible for the mechanical engineering activities related to spacecraft design, manufacturing, testing, launch, and operations. Your activity may include the design, development, and qualification of EnduroSat generic satellite platforms, and/or satellites for specific customers.

You are part of EnduroSat’s system engineering team and you will participate in the full spacecraft lifecycle, from initial design to AIT and launch operations. You may be required to participate in technical meetings with customers, under the leadership of the system engineer.

This role is based in Denver, Colorado, where we are building a high-performing and fast-paced team. The position will be primarily on-site and in person at the office.

Some of your daily tasks will include:

  • Layout and mechanical accommodation of platform units and payload
  • Management of mechanical interfaces with the launch service provider
  • Build FEM models
  • Compute mechanical predictions for launch and test environments
    • Identify stresses in the primary structure
    • Identify test success criteria
    • Check the adequacy of unit qual levels
    • Correlate models with test results
  • Investigation and closure of all issues related to mechanical behavior
